The Punjab government has announced the winter vacation schedule for schools, starting from December 20, 2024, until January 10, 2025. This 20-day break is aimed at providing relief to students and staff amid smog-related issues. Many schools in the region had shifted to online classes earlier this year due to hazardous air quality, but now, students can enjoy a break from studies.
Event | Date |
---|---|
Start of Winter Break | December 20, 2024 |
End of Winter Break | January 10, 2025 |
Duration | 20 Days |
Reasons for the Extended Break
- Smog and Pollution: The ongoing pollution crisis, particularly in Lahore, has led to serious health concerns. Many schools were forced to conduct online classes due to poor air quality.
- Health Safety: The extended break ensures that students are protected from prolonged exposure to harmful air conditions, which can affect their health.
